1. Improved Energy Efficiency

One of the best benefits of replacing your windows is improved energy efficiency. Old, drafty windows can be responsible for up to 25 percent of heat loss in the home. That’s a lot of money literally going out the window! Replacing your windows with more energy-efficient models can help you save on your monthly heating and cooling costs. Not only that, but many windows now come with features like double or triple-paned glass, low-E coatings, and argon gas fills to help reduce energy loss even further. The improved insulation can also make your home more comfortable all year round.

2. Increased Natural Light

Replacing your windows can also help you bring in more natural light, making the interior of your home brighter and airier. This is especially helpful if you’re replacing a smaller window with a larger one or adding an additional window to a room. In addition to making your home feel larger, increased natural light can also increase energy efficiency by reducing your need to turn on electric lights during the day. 3. Increased Home Value

Replacing your windows can also increase the value of your home. Newer, more energy-efficient windows are attractive to potential buyers and can help make your house stand out from other homes on the market. This is especially beneficial if you’re looking to sell in the near future. Not only that but investing in quality replacement windows can actually help you save money in the long run since they can last up to 20 years or more.

5. Improved Home Security

replacement window in Tucson AZFinally, replacing your replacement windows in Tucson, AZ can also help to improve the security of your home. Newer windows often come with locks that are much harder to break than older models, meaning intruders will have a harder time getting in. If you have older windows that don’t come with locks, you can even opt for specialty locksets that are designed to help keep burglars out.
